The Financial Reporting Council (FRC) is calling for views on whether the Combined Code on Corporate Governance is effective.
In order to establish how relevant and useful the code is, the FRC has launched a consultation exercise to determine whether it has helped improve board performance.
Additionally, the FRC is hoping to gauge the code's impact upon smaller listed companies and how effective its explain or comply mechanism is.
FRC Chairman Sir Christopher Hogg said: "The feedback we have received to date suggests that, while there are some points of concern, the code is working reasonably well and having a broadly beneficial impact."
